摘要

Abstract

Objective:To observe the effects of stellate ganglion embedding therapy on airway remodeling and lung tissue endothelin-1(ET-1)levels in a rat model of asthma,and to observe its therapeutic efficacy and mecha-nism in modulating airway remodeling.Methods:40 male Sprague-Dawley(SD)rats were randomly divided into five groups:blank control group,model group,stellate embedding(star-embedding)group,sham-embedding group,and hormone(positive control)group,with 8 rats in each group.Except for the blank group,asthma models were established in the other groups using ovalbumin(OVA)sensitization and challenge.The star-embedding group received stellate ganglion embedding treatment once weekly for 14 days;the sham-embedding group under-went identical procedures but without leaving the suture in place.The hormone group received oral gavage of glu-cocorticoids for 14 days.Clinical manifestations and respiratory rates were observed and scored.Hematoxylin-eosin(H&E)staining and periodic acid-Schiff(PAS)staining were used to evaluate morphological changes in lung tis-sues,including epithelial shedding and goblet cell hyperplasia.Enzyme-linked immunosorbent assay(ELISA)was performed to measure levels of ET-1 and matrix metalloproteinase-9(MMP-9)in bronchoalveolar lavage fluid(BALF).Western blotting was used to detect ET-1 protein expression in lung tissues.Results:After intervention,respiratory rates in the star-embedding and hormone groups were significantly lower than in the model group(P<0.01),while no significant reduction was observed in the sham-embedding group(P>0.05).Lung tissues in the blank group showed normal airway structure with orderly arranged bronchial ciliated epithelium.In contrast,the model group exhibited thickened airway walls,narrowed lumens,increased mucus secretion,widened alveolar sep-ta,and inflammatory cell infiltration around bronchioles and in lung interstitium.Epithelial shedding(P<0.01)and goblet cell hyperplasia(P<0.01)were significantly increased.Both the star-embedding and hormone groups showed improved airway architecture,with obvisous alleviation of epithelial shedding and goblet cell hyperplasia compared to the model group(P<0.05).Levels of ET-1 and MMP-9 in BALF were significantly higher in the model group than in the blank group(P<0.01).Compared with the model group,both ET-1 and MMP-9 levels de-creased in the star-embedding group(P<0.05),though not as obvious as in the hormone group.ET-1 protein ex-pression in lung tissue was significantly upregulated in the model group(P<0.01).The hormone and star-embed-ding groups showed significantly reduced ET-1 expression compared to the model group(P<0.01),while no signif-icant change was observed in the sham-embedding group.Conclusion:Stellate ganglion embedding therapy ex-erts therapeutic effects in asthmatic rats by effectively reducing respiratory rate,improving respiratory function,and delaying airway remodeling.Its mechanism may be associated with downregulation of ET-1 protein expression in lung tissues.
